Output d8ebe257172417b46f5e4bf8e1ffd547f6d9537aee0462de4adcff635cf1105f:3

value
21044427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71fcae0c75ff5249821f42f84c3d68fd23129b34 OP_EQUAL
address
MJHsHcVQjCFZAsUyLGNPaZRu6imjZwjGWS
transaction
d8ebe257172417b46f5e4bf8e1ffd547f6d9537aee0462de4adcff635cf1105f
spent
true